Our Competition team in Budapest has extensive and constantly expanding European Union (EU) and Hungarian competition law experience. Our experienced lawyers regularly represent multinational and Hungarian companies in competition matters before the Hungarian Competition Authority (GVH), the Hungarian courts and the EU. We offer our clients a range of skills that includes virtually every aspect of competition law advice, including corporate compliance, advice on some of the largest M&A transactions, representation before the authorities and competition litigation. In close cooperation with the Firm’s offices around the world, we routinely provide legal advice to clients on matters involving Hungarian and EU competition law. We are particularly adept in matters where our clients’ needs demand complex and innovative solutions.
Over the years, we have played a leading role in the preparation of numerous significant merger notifications to the GVH and in assisting our clients with competition investigations initiated against them by the GVH. Specialist lawyers of our office focusing on regulated industries, including our Energy and TMT practice groups, regularly provide sector specific advice to clients with an emphasis on counseling aimed at preventing official proceedings or litigation.
